WoT Search
This WoT Search opened for the public on October 1, 2001. It lets you put in a search word or phrase, then wotmania cranks through the text of WoT. After the search is over, wotmania shows you (book by book) which chapters your word or phrase appeared in. Should be a handy tool for those of you looking to research a particular topic in WoT and don't want to search through the books chapter by chapter looking for a particular quote...

Search Tips
This search feature looks for a match to the search string you enter. It is not case sensitive, nor is at as sophisticated as something like Google... If you search for "Min" it will call it a match if it finds the word "minute" in a given chapter... Think about what you're searching for, and use a longer word or something more unique if possible...
